Otis Worldwide is seeking a motivated and analytical undergraduate student to join our Global Business Development team as a Summer Intern to support strategic initiatives that drive growth and market expansion. This internship offers hands-on experience in market research, competitive analysis, and supporting strategy development within a global leader in vertical transportation.
This internship opportunity offers a hybrid model, requiring 2-3 days per week at our NYC branch office (1 Penn Plaza) and the remaining days working remotely.
This is an exciting opportunity to gain exposure to real-world M&A and financial modeling as well as exposure to business development processes while receiving mentorship from experienced professionals in a global Fortune 500 company!
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ist in identifying new business opportunities across target markets and customer segments.
- Assist with market research and analyze industry trends to support strategic decision-making.
- Support the development of business cases and presentations for internal stakeholders.
- Track and summarize ongoing deal activity, pipeline status, and post-merger integration efforts.
- Collaborate with the global Business Development team in EMEA, APAC, Americas, and China on various tasks and assignments.
- Participate in special projects (i.e., standardizing processes, process improvement)
- Help prepare presentations and reports for a diverse group of stakeholders.

Otis is the world’s leading elevator and escalator manufacturing, installation, and service company. We move 2 billion people every day and maintain approximately 2.2 million customer units worldwide, the industry's largest Service portfolio.
You may recognize our products in some of the world’s most famous landmarks including the Eiffel Tower, Empire State Building, Burj Khalifa and the Petronas Twin Towers! We are 69,000 people strong, including engineers, digital technology experts, sales, and functional specialists, as well as factory and field technicians, all committed to meeting the diverse needs of our customers and passengers in more than 200 countries and territories worldwide.
